Hello Guys, ILll be in Tokyo from late Nov to early December and plan to have a nice breakfast at Tsukiji Fish Market. ILve already done some search but I did not found a clear answer to this question: Is it possible to access the restaurantLs row (in the inner market) before 9 - 10AM (which is the time visitors are allowed to enter the wholesale area)?
I checked that the restaurant opens at 6 AM.

Hi Paulo, I bet you mean either Sushi Dai or Sushi Daiwa. Yes, you can access them very early, even before 6 AM.
Your wait will be very long. Volumes have been written in the internet about how the food may not be worth the wait. I have eaten at Sushi Dai after a lengthy (about 2 hour?) wait. The food is good, but your time in Japan is precious.

Inner Market restaurants opened until lunch time(12:30 - 14:00) but some restaurants will close before 11:00. If thinking most famous "Sushi dai" in that time is too late. This is early 8:00s pic. https://pbs.twimg.com/media/Cu7PXRBXYAA_zMB.jpg:largeBut Sushi dai closing is 14:00 so end of waiting line customers have to wait over 5.5 hrs very long ultra hard. But market moving (to Toyosu) problem still continue. You may able to eat at inner market but no exact answer today.

Zanmai is a good value, but make sure you go to the main store in the outer market. There are a number of Zanmai all over tokyo. The Honten has the freshest fish. I've eaten at a number of them. Early AM, there will be no (or minimal) line, and the cost is very reasonable.
Also fun are the high tech places around Tokyo which have conveyor belts that deliver your sushi orders. They are also great value, and the food is pretty good.
